Summary

The Detroit Lions faced the Washington Commanders in a preseason matchup on August 21. The Lions won the game with a score of 17-13, highlighting their fan support with an impressive turnout of 50,042 attendees at Ford Field. This attendance figure is notable for a preseason game, underscoring the strong loyalty of Lions fans despite the team's historical struggles. The Lions, who have yet to reach a Super Bowl, continue to engage their passionate fan base during the offseason.
